radiohead.co.uk domain details

already registered

rank: 27516

best rank: 27516

known ips: 13.32.223.107 (60) 13.35.253.97 (142) 143.204.101.93 (144) 13.225.78.73 (198) 13.225.73.56 (43) 13.224.193.63 (171) 65.9.70.16 (11) 13.224.193.111 (179) 18.66.97.11 (88) 13.224.189.48 (77)